California Laws That Apply to Brain Injury Claims

Negligence Laws (California Civil Code Section 1714(a))

To hold someone legally responsible for your injury, you must prove that they acted negligently. This means showing that:

  • They had a duty of care to act responsibly.
  • They breached that duty through reckless or negligent behavior.
  • Their actions caused your brain injury.

Comparative Fault Rule

California follows a pure comparative fault system, meaning:

  • You can recover damages even if you were partially at fault.
  • Your compensation will be reduced based on your percentage of fault.

Example: If you are awarded $500,000 but found 20% at fault, you would receive $400,000.

Statute of Limitations for Brain Injury Claims

The statute of limitations in California for personal injury claims, including TBI cases, is two years from the date of the injury (California Code of Civil Procedure section 335.1). If the injury was caused by medical malpractice, the time limit may differ. Filing within this timeframe is crucial to protect your right to compensation.
